Tawfiqh / AI-from-scratch

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

Artificial Intelligence from scratch

Implementing Machine Learning and Deep Learning models from scratch. Class methods are set to match sci-kit learn models.

Models created:

Regression

  • Linear Regression
  • Lasso Regression
  • Ridge Regression

Classification

  • Binary Logistic Regression
  • Multiclass Logistic Regression

Neural Networks

  • Neural Network Regression
  • Neural Network Classification
  • Convolutional Neural Networl Classifier

Setting up virtual environment

$ virtualenv env
$ source env/bin/activate
$ pip3 install -r requirements.txt

About

License:MIT License


Languages

Language:Python 100.0%